Speedway has an employee rating of 2.7 out of 5 stars, based on 3,539 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Speedway employee rating is 24% below average for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.5 stars).

Pros

Managers get paid pretty well and the manager and cashier bonuses were good. Good managers to work with and we're always willing to help when needed.

Cons

I watched several managers get fired for unfair reasons. District managers were telling these managers what to do and then firing them later for it. I watched a lot of favoritism between district managers and managers and in between the q&a inspector and managers. I worked for Speedway for 16 years and I quit on my own because you don't have job security or feel like anyone cares above you. In all our district meetings they would tell us to call when we had questions, only to be made to feel stupid for calling. Managers have to do all painting inside and outside...and we were told if we couldn't get it done within our hours we were to come in on our own time and do it. Managers are on call 24/7 and you are expected to work all uncovered shifts even if you have already worked a double. Your personal life does not matter.
